When moments go viral: Preparing for the unexpected
Presented by the Professional Development and Education Committee

Click here to access the links to resources referenced during the webinar.

When something goes viral, every second counts. This session explores how communicators can plan for potential viral moments, respond when the unexpected hits, and use the tools and resources available to them to maximize impact. Panelists will share real examples, lessons learned, and strategies to turn sudden visibility into long-term value.

Join us to hear from:
Jeffrey Bernstein (Moderator) - New York University, Assistant Athletic Director for Communications
Rachel Gillam - Indiana University, Director of Social Media & Creative Strategy
Stacey Massey - TVEyes, Vice President of Sales
Jordan Sarnoff - University of Nebraska at Omaha, Assistant Athletic Director - Communications
